| package javax.persistence.criteria; | |
| import java.util.List; | |
| import java.util.Set; | |
| import javax.persistence.metamodel.EntityType; | |
| /** | |
| * The AbstractQuery interface defines functionality that is common | |
| * to both top-level queries and subqueries. | |
| * It is not intended to be used directly in query construction. | |
| * | |
| * All queries must have: | |
| * a set of root entities (which may in turn own joins) | |
| * All queries may have: | |
| * a conjunction of restrictions | |
| */ | |
| public interface AbstractQuery<T> { | |
| /** | |
| * Add a query root corresponding to the given entity, forming a cartesian | |
| * product with any existing roots. | |
| * | |
| * @param entity | |
| * metamodel entity representing the entity of type X | |
| * @return query root corresponding to the given entity | |
| */ | |
| <X> Root<X> from(EntityType<X> entity); | |
| /** | |
| * Add a query root corresponding to the given entity, forming a cartesian | |
| * product with any existing roots. | |
| * | |
| * @param entityClass | |
| * the entity class | |
| * @return query root corresponding to the given entity | |
| */ | |
| <X> Root<X> from(Class<X> entityClass); | |
| /** | |
| * Return the query roots. | |
| * | |
| * @return the set of query roots | |
| */ | |
| Set<Root<?>> getRoots(); | |
| /** | |
| * Modify the query to restrict the query results according to the specified | |
| * boolean expression. Replaces the previously added restriction(s), if any. | |
| * | |
| * @param restriction | |
| * a simple or compound boolean expression | |
| * @return the modified query | |
| */ | |
| AbstractQuery<T> where(Expression<Boolean> restriction); | |
| /** | |
| * Modify the query to restrict the query results according to the | |
| * conjunction of the specified restriction predicates. Replaces the | |
| * previously added restriction(s), if any. If no restrictions are | |
| * specified, any previously added restrictions are simply removed. | |
| * | |
| * @param restrictions | |
| * zero or more restriction predicates | |
| * @return the modified query | |
| */ | |
| AbstractQuery<T> where(Predicate... restrictions); | |
| /** | |
| * Specify the expressions that are used to form groups over the query | |
| * results. Replaces the previous specified grouping expressions, if any. If | |
| * no grouping expressions are specified, any previously added grouping | |
| * expressions are simply removed. | |
| * | |
| * @param grouping | |
| * zero or more grouping expressions | |
| * @return the modified query | |
| */ | |
| AbstractQuery<T> groupBy(Expression<?>... grouping); | |
| /** | |
| * Specify a restriction over the groups of the query. Replaces the previous | |
| * having restriction(s), if any. | |
| * | |
| * @param restriction | |
| * a simple or compound boolean expression | |
| * @return the modified query | |
| */ | |
| AbstractQuery<T> having(Expression<Boolean> restriction); | |
| /** | |
| * Specify restrictions over the groups of the query according the | |
| * conjunction of the specified restriction predicates. Replaces the | |
| * previously added restriction(s), if any. If no restrictions are | |
| * specified, any previously added restrictions are simply removed. | |
| * | |
| * @param restrictions | |
| * zero or more restriction predicates | |
| * @return the modified query | |
| */ | |
| AbstractQuery<T> having(Predicate... restrictions); | |
| /** | |
| * Specify whether duplicate query results will be eliminated. A true value | |
| * will cause duplicates to be eliminated. A false value will cause | |
| * duplicates to be retained. If distinct has not been specified, duplicate | |
| * results must be retained. | |
| * | |
| * @param distinct | |
| * boolean value specifying whether duplicate results must be | |
| * eliminated from the query result or whether they must be | |
| * retained | |
| * @return the modified query. | |
| */ | |
| AbstractQuery<T> distinct(boolean distinct); | |
| /** | |
| * Return the selection of the query | |
| * @return the item to be returned in the query result | |
| */ | |
| Selection<T> getSelection(); | |
| /** | |
| * Return a list of the grouping expressions | |
| * @return the list of grouping expressions | |
| */ | |
| List<Expression<?>> getGroupList(); | |
| /** | |
| * Return the predicate that corresponds to the where clause restriction(s). | |
| * | |
| * @return where clause predicate | |
| */ | |
| Predicate getRestriction(); | |
| /** | |
| * Return the predicate that corresponds to the restriction(s) over the | |
| * grouping items. | |
| * | |
| * @return having clause predicate | |
| */ | |
| Predicate getGroupRestriction(); | |
| /** | |
| * Return whether duplicate query results must be eliminated or retained. | |
| * | |
| * @return boolean indicating whether duplicate query results must be | |
| * eliminated | |
| */ | |
| boolean isDistinct(); | |
| /** | |
| * Specify that the query is to be used as a subquery having the specified | |
| * return type. | |
| * | |
| * @return subquery corresponding to the query | |
| */ | |
| <U> Subquery<U> subquery(Class<U> type); | |
| } |
